Analysis
Bolivia, Plurinational State of recorded 4,131 current US$ per person for gross value added at basic prices (gva) (current us$), per capita in 2024. That is the highest value across all 55 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 4.1% on the previous year and up 81.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, gross value added at basic prices (gva) (current us$), per capita in Bolivia, Plurinational State of peaked at 4,131 current US$ per person in 2024 and was at its lowest, 207.94 current US$ per person, in 1970.
Bolivia, Plurinational State of ranks 136th of 205 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Gross value added at basic prices (GVA) (current US$), per capita in Bolivia, Plurinational State of, year by year
| Year | current US$ per person |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 1970 | 207.94 current US$ per person | — |
| 1971 | 221.25 current US$ per person | +6.4% |
| 1972 | 249.79 current US$ per person | +12.9% |
| 1973 | 246.03 current US$ per person | -1.5% |
| 1974 | 403.83 current US$ per person | +64.1% |
| 1975 | 447.68 current US$ per person | +10.9% |
| 1976 | 503.17 current US$ per person | +12.4% |
| 1977 | 580.73 current US$ per person | +15.4% |
| 1978 | 660.18 current US$ per person | +13.7% |
| 1979 | 762.51 current US$ per person | +15.5% |
| 1980 | 702.25 current US$ per person | -7.9% |
| 1981 | 897.18 current US$ per person | +27.8% |
| 1982 | 848.34 current US$ per person | -5.4% |
| 1983 | 829.46 current US$ per person | -2.2% |
| 1984 | 929.97 current US$ per person | +12.1% |
| 1985 | 774.99 current US$ per person | -16.7% |
| 1986 | 558.25 current US$ per person | -28.0% |
| 1987 | 597.62 current US$ per person | +7.1% |
| 1988 | 616.63 current US$ per person | +3.2% |
| 1989 | 618.55 current US$ per person | +0.3% |
| 1990 | 626.11 current US$ per person | +1.2% |
| 1991 | 667.51 current US$ per person | +6.6% |
| 1992 | 682.67 current US$ per person | +2.3% |
| 1993 | 678.74 current US$ per person | -0.6% |
| 1994 | 689.43 current US$ per person | +1.6% |
| 1995 | 750.51 current US$ per person | +8.9% |
| 1996 | 798.65 current US$ per person | +6.4% |
| 1997 | 839.64 current US$ per person | +5.1% |
| 1998 | 879.69 current US$ per person | +4.8% |
| 1999 | 859.54 current US$ per person | -2.3% |
| 2000 | 843.02 current US$ per person | -1.9% |
| 2001 | 810.36 current US$ per person | -3.9% |
| 2002 | 772.35 current US$ per person | -4.7% |
| 2003 | 777.71 current US$ per person | +0.7% |
| 2004 | 825.96 current US$ per person | +6.2% |
| 2005 | 836.7 current US$ per person | +1.3% |
| 2006 | 948.01 current US$ per person | +13.3% |
| 2007 | 1,053 current US$ per person | +11.1% |
| 2008 | 1,312 current US$ per person | +24.6% |
| 2009 | 1,396 current US$ per person | +6.4% |
| 2010 | 1,560 current US$ per person | +11.7% |
| 2011 | 1,808 current US$ per person | +15.9% |
| 2012 | 1,957 current US$ per person | +8.2% |
| 2013 | 2,153 current US$ per person | +10.1% |
| 2014 | 2,281 current US$ per person | +5.9% |
| 2015 | 2,318 current US$ per person | +1.6% |
| 2016 | 2,483 current US$ per person | +7.1% |
| 2017 | 3,618 current US$ per person | +45.7% |
| 2018 | 3,793 current US$ per person | +4.8% |
| 2019 | 3,843 current US$ per person | +1.3% |
| 2020 | 3,301 current US$ per person | -14.1% |
| 2021 | 3,698 current US$ per person | +12.0% |
| 2022 | 3,947 current US$ per person | +6.7% |
| 2023 | 3,970 current US$ per person | +0.6% |
| 2024 | 4,131 current US$ per person | +4.1% |

How this figure is calculated
Gross value added at basic prices (GVA) (current US$)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
Gross value added at basic prices (GVA) (current US$) ÷ Population, total
Computed from
- Gross value added at basic prices (GVA) Country official statistics, National Statistical Offices (NSOs)
- Population, total World Population Prospects, United Nations (UN)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
